Origins and Meaning

The surname Masetti is of Italian origin and is derived from the given name "Maso," which is a shortened form of "Tommaso" or "Thomas" in English. The suffix "-etti" is a diminutive and patronymic suffix that means "son of," indicating a familial connection or descent.

As a patronymic surname, Masetti likely originated as a way to identify individuals by their father's name, indicating that the bearer of the surname was the son of someone named Maso or Thomas. Over time, the surname became hereditary, passing down through generations within a family.

Italian Influence

Italy has the highest incidence of the surname Masetti, with over 4,000 individuals carrying this last name. The presence of the surname in Italy reflects its Italian origins and heritage. Masetti is a common surname in regions such as Emilia-Romagna, Tuscany, and Veneto, where Italian influence and culture are strong.
